Skip to main content
SANtricity commands
La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.

Ricreare il volume del repository di mirroring sincrono

Collaboratori

Il recreate storageArray mirrorRepository Il comando crea un nuovo volume di repository di mirroring sincrono (chiamato anche volume di repository mirror) utilizzando i parametri definiti per un volume di repository mirror precedente.

Array supportati

Questo comando si applica a qualsiasi singolo storage array, inclusi gli array E2700, E5600, E2800 e E5700, Finché tutti i pacchetti SMcli sono installati.

Ruoli

Per eseguire questo comando su uno storage array E2800 o E5700, è necessario disporre del ruolo di amministratore dello storage.

Contesto

Nota

Con la versione del firmware 7.80, il recreate storageArray mirrorRepository comando obsoleto. Questo comando non è più supportato nella GUI o nella CLI. Se si tenta di eseguire questo comando, viene visualizzato un messaggio di errore che indica che questa funzionalità non è più supportata e che non verranno apportate modifiche ai repository mirror remoti specificati.

Il requisito sottostante è che in precedenza è stato creato un volume di repository mirror. Quando si utilizza questo comando, è possibile definire il volume del repository mirror in uno dei tre modi seguenti: Dischi definiti dall'utente, gruppo di volumi definito dall'utente o numero di dischi definito dall'utente per il volume del repository mirror. Se si sceglie di definire un numero di dischi, il firmware del controller sceglie quali dischi utilizzare per il volume repository mirror.

Sintassi (dischi definiti dall'utente)

recreate storageArray mirrorRepository
repositoryRAIDLevel=(1 | 3 | 5 | 6)
repositoryDrives=(trayID1,pass:quotes[[drawerID1,]slotID1
... trayIDN,[drawerIDN,]slotIDN)
[trayLossProtect=(TRUE | FALSE)]
[dataAssurance=(none | enabled)]

Sintassi (gruppo di volumi definito dall'utente)

recreate storageArray mirrorRepository
repositoryVolumeGroup=volumeGroupName
[freeCapacityArea=pass:quotes[freeCapacityIndexNumber]

Sintassi (numero di dischi definito dall'utente)

recreate storageArray mirrorRepository
repositoryRAIDLevel=(1 | 3 | 5 | 6)
repositoryDriveCount=numberOfDrives
(
  [driveMediaType=(HDD | SSD | unknown | allMedia)] |
  [driveType=(SAS | NVMe4K)]
)
[repositoryVolumeGroupUserLabel="userLabel"] |
[trayLossProtect=(TRUE | FALSE)] |
[drawerLossProtect=(true|false)] |
[dataAssurance=(none | enabled)]

Parametri

Parametro Descrizione

repositoryRAIDLevel

Il livello RAID per il volume repository mirror. I valori validi sono 1, 3, 5, o. 6.

repositoryDrives

I dischi che si desidera utilizzare per il volume di repository mirror. I valori dell'ID cassetto sono 1 a. 5. I valori ID slot sono 1 a. 24. Racchiudere il valore dell'ID vassoio, il valore dell'ID cassetto e il valore dell'ID slot tra parentesi quadre ([ ]). Immettere i nomi dei volumi di repository utilizzando le seguenti regole:

Per i vassoi ad alta capacità, specificare il valore dell'ID vassoio, il valore dell'ID cassetto e il valore dell'ID slot per l'unità. Per i vassoi delle unità a bassa capacità, specificare il valore dell'ID del vassoio e il valore dell'ID dello slot per l'unità. I valori dell'ID vassoio sono 0 a. 99. I valori dell'ID cassetto sono 1 a. 5.

Tutti i valori massimi di ID slot sono 24. I valori ID slot iniziano con 0 o 1, a seconda del modello di vassoio. I cassetti per dischi compatibili con i controller E2800 e E5700 hanno numeri ID slot a partire da 0. I vassoi per dischi compatibili con i controller E2700 e E5600 hanno numeri ID slot a partire da 1.

Racchiudere il valore dell'ID vassoio, il valore dell'ID cassetto e il valore dell'ID slot tra parentesi quadre ([ ]).

  • Racchiudere tutti i valori dell'ID vassoio, i valori dell'ID cassetto e il valore dell'ID slot tra parentesi quadre ([ ]).

  • Separare il valore dell'ID vassoio, il valore dell'ID cassetto e il valore dell'ID slot con le virgole.

  • Separare ciascuna posizione del disco con uno spazio.

repositoryVolumeGroup

Il nome del gruppo di volumi in cui si trova il volume del repository mirror.

repositoryVolumeGroupUserLabel

Il nome che si desidera assegnare al nuovo gruppo di volumi in cui si trova il volume del repository mirror. Racchiudere il nome del gruppo di volumi tra virgolette doppie (" ").

freeCapacityArea

Il numero di indice dello spazio libero in un gruppo di volumi esistente che si desidera utilizzare per ricreare il volume del repository mirror. La capacità libera è definita come la capacità libera tra i volumi esistenti in un gruppo di volumi. Ad esempio, un gruppo di volumi potrebbe avere le seguenti aree: Volume 1, capacità libera, volume 2, capacità libera, volume 3, capacità libera. Per utilizzare la capacità libera seguente volume 2, specificare:

freeCapacityArea=2

Eseguire show volumeGroup comando per determinare se esiste un'area di capacità libera.

repositoryDriveCount

Il numero di dischi non assegnati che si desidera utilizzare per il volume di repository mirror.

driveMediaType

Il tipo di disco per il quale si desidera recuperare le informazioni. I seguenti valori sono tipi validi di supporti su disco:

  • HDD indica che sono presenti dischi rigidi nel vassoio dell'unità

  • SSD indica la presenza di dischi a stato solido nel vassoio dell'unità

  • unknown indica che si è certi del tipo di supporto del disco nel vassoio dell'unità

  • allMedia indica che nel vassoio dell'unità sono presenti tutti i tipi di supporto

driveType

Il tipo di disco che si desidera utilizzare per il volume di repository mirror. Non è possibile combinare tipi di unità.

È necessario utilizzare questo parametro quando si dispone di più di un tipo di disco nell'array di storage.

I tipi di dischi validi sono:

  • SAS

  • NVMe4K

Se non si specifica un tipo di disco, il comando passa automaticamente a qualsiasi tipo.

trayLossProtect

L'impostazione per applicare la protezione dalle perdite dei vassoi quando si crea il volume del repository mirror. Per applicare la protezione dalle perdite dei vassoi, impostare questo parametro su TRUE. Il valore predefinito è FALSE.

drawerLossProtect

L'impostazione per applicare la protezione dalle perdite dei cassetti quando si crea il volume di repository mirror. Per applicare la protezione dalle perdite dei cassetti, impostare questo parametro su TRUE. Il valore predefinito è FALSE.

Note

Se si immette un valore troppo piccolo per lo spazio di storage del volume del repository mirror, il firmware del controller restituisce un messaggio di errore che indica la quantità di spazio necessaria per il volume del repository mirror. Il comando non tenta di modificare il volume del repository mirror. È possibile immettere di nuovo il comando utilizzando il valore del messaggio di errore relativo al valore dello spazio di storage del volume del repository mirror.

Il repositoryDrives il parametro supporta sia i vassoi per dischi ad alta capacità che quelli a bassa capacità. Un vassoio per dischi ad alta capacità dispone di cassetti che trattengono le unità. I cassetti scorrono fuori dal vassoio dell'unità per consentire l'accesso alle unità. Un vassoio per unità a bassa capacità non dispone di cassetti. Per un vassoio dell'unità ad alta capacità, è necessario specificare l'identificativo (ID) del vassoio dell'unità, l'ID del cassetto e l'ID dello slot in cui si trova l'unità. Per un vassoio dell'unità a bassa capacità, è necessario specificare solo l'ID del vassoio dell'unità e l'ID dello slot in cui si trova un'unità. Per un vassoio dell'unità a bassa capacità, un metodo alternativo per identificare una posizione per un'unità consiste nel specificare l'ID del vassoio dell'unità, impostare l'ID del cassetto su `0`E specificare l'ID dello slot in cui si trova un'unità.

Quando si assegnano i dischi, se si imposta trayLossProtect parametro a. TRUE se sono stati selezionati più dischi da un vassoio, l'array di storage restituisce un errore. Se si imposta trayLossProtect parametro a. FALSE, lo storage array esegue le operazioni, ma il volume di repository mirror creato potrebbe non disporre della protezione contro la perdita di vassoio.

Quando il firmware del controller assegna i dischi, se si imposta trayLossProtect parametro a. TRUE, lo storage array restituisce un errore se il firmware del controller non è in grado di fornire dischi che comportano la protezione della perdita dei vassoi del nuovo volume del repository mirror. Se si imposta trayLossProtect parametro a. FALSE, lo storage array esegue l'operazione anche se significa che il volume del repository mirror potrebbe non disporre della protezione contro la perdita di vassoio.

Gestione della data assurance

La funzione Data Assurance (da) aumenta l'integrità dei dati nell'intero sistema storage. DA consente all'array di storage di verificare la presenza di errori che potrebbero verificarsi quando i dati vengono spostati tra gli host e i dischi. Quando questa funzione è attivata, l'array di storage aggiunge i codici di controllo degli errori (noti anche come CRC (Cyclic Redundancy Checks) a ciascun blocco di dati del volume. Dopo lo spostamento di un blocco di dati, l'array di storage utilizza questi codici CRC per determinare se si sono verificati errori durante la trasmissione. I dati potenzialmente corrotti non vengono scritti su disco né restituiti all'host.

Se si desidera utilizzare la funzione da, iniziare con un pool o un gruppo di volumi che include solo dischi che supportano da. Quindi, creare volumi compatibili con da. Infine, mappare questi volumi con funzionalità da all'host utilizzando un'interfaccia i/o in grado di eseguire il da. Le interfacce i/o che supportano il da includono Fibre Channel, SAS e iSER su InfiniBand (iSCSI Extensions per RDMA/IB). DA non è supportato da iSCSI su Ethernet o da SRP su InfiniBand.

Nota

Quando tutti i dischi sono compatibili con da, è possibile impostare dataAssurance parametro a. enabled E quindi utilizzare da con determinate operazioni. Ad esempio, è possibile creare un gruppo di volumi che includa dischi compatibili con da e quindi creare un volume all'interno di tale gruppo di volumi abilitato per da. Altre operazioni che utilizzano un volume abilitato da dispongono di opzioni per supportare la funzione da.

Se il dataAssurance il parametro è impostato su enabled, per i candidati ai volumi verranno considerati solo i dischi con data assurance; in caso contrario, verranno presi in considerazione sia i dischi con data assurance che quelli non con data assurance. Se sono disponibili solo dischi Data Assurance, il nuovo gruppo di volumi verrà creato utilizzando i dischi Data Assurance abilitati.

Livello minimo del firmware

6.10

7.10 aggiunge funzionalità RAID livello 6

7.75 aggiunge dataAssurance parametro.

8.60 aggiunge driveMediaType, repositoryVolumeGroupUserLabel, e. drawerLossProtect parametri.